14.1 Inspection and maintenance schedule
Refer also to the contract documentation.
Interval
Component
Activity
Weekly
Automatic filter
Check for leakage and if
necessary replace the
seals
Every 6
months
Automatic filter
Functional test
Seal kit
Check for leakage and if
necessary replace the
seals
Filter insert
Check for damage and if
necessary replace
The necessary inspection and maintenance
work is dependent on the particular
application.
Please consult the manufacturer if necessary.
14.2 Preliminary maintenance steps
DANGER!
The automatic filter is pressurised!
Risk of injury to persons or damage to property
Make sure the pipe is depressurised prior to
opening the automatic filter.
Always dispose of the flush volume /
concentrate in a manner which does
not pollute the environment!
Consult the responsible authorities
before deciding upon the most suitable
disposal method.
1
Switch OFF the main switch.
2
Make sure the pipe is depressurised prior to
opening the automatic filter.
Close the filter inlet and outlet.
3
Open the drain plug.
Open the vent screw.
The automatic filter is discharged.
4
Turn off the compressed air supply.

14.3 Removing the gear motor
DANGER!
Danger of electric shock!
Risk of serious or fatal injury in
case of contact with electrical
components.
All electrical installation work must
be carried out by a suitably qualified
electrician.
1
Carry out the preliminary maintenance steps (refer
to section 14.2).
Disconnect the gear motor.
2
Loosen and remove the hexagon screws on the
gear motor flange.
Withdraw the gear motor vertically from the shaft.
